Paris Fashion Week Unveils Packed Schedule Amid Industry Challenges

WHAT'S THE STORY?

What's Happening?

The official schedule for Paris Fashion Week Spring 2026 has been released, featuring 76 shows and 36 presentations. The event, running from September 29 to October 7, will include highly anticipated designer debuts, such as Jonathan Anderson at Dior and Matthieu Blazy at Chanel. The season is marked by an unprecedented number of debuts against a backdrop of industry downturn, with brands like Thom Browne, Lanvin, and Vetements returning to the calendar. The event aims to showcase renewed creative visions that could help the industry rebound.
